Understanding Apple Laptop Pricing

Before delving into financing options, it’s crucial to comprehend the general pricing landscape of Apple laptops. The prices vary significantly depending on the model and specifications.

  • The MacBook Air starts at around $999 and can go higher depending on the storage and RAM.
  • The MacBook Pro, being more advanced, typically starts at $1,299 and can escalate quickly based on specific configurations.

Despite the high prices, the investment may be worthwhile for those who need a dependable, high-performance laptop.

Financing Options for Apple Laptops

If you’re questioning whether you can finance an Apple laptop, the answer is yes! There are several financing options you may consider:

1. Apple’s Financing Plans

Apple provides its financing plan through the Apple Card and the Apple Store app. Here’s how it works:

  • Apple Card Monthly Installments: Customers can pay for their purchases over time with zero interest when they use an Apple Card. Payments can be spread out over 6, 12, or 24 months.
  • Apple Trade In: If you’re upgrading from an older Apple device, you can trade it in to reduce the total cost of your new laptop, further easing the financing burden.

These options make it easier for consumers to manage their finances while acquiring a top-tier device.

2. Third-Party Financing Companies

Apart from Apple, several third-party financing companies can help spread the cost of your laptop over time. These companies typically offer various plans to accommodate different financial situations.

Examples of popular third-party financing options:

Affirm

Affirm allows you to make monthly payments with terms ranging from 3 to 36 months. They offer competitive interest rates and no hidden fees, making it a transparent option for consumers. Approval is relatively quick, and you may even receive instant credit.

PayPal Credit

If you have a PayPal account, you can apply for PayPal Credit. This service allows you to finance your Apple laptop with flexible payment options. Depending on your purchase amount, you might qualify for interest-free financing for several months.

Best Buy Financing

If you purchase your Apple laptop through Best Buy, you may also consider their financing plans. They provide various options, including deferred interest financing for qualifying purchases, which may help ease your immediate financial burden.

Advantages of Financing an Apple Laptop

Financing your Apple laptop can open doors to numerous advantages:

1. Manageable Payments

By financing your laptop, you can break down the total cost into smaller, more manageable monthly payments. This way, you don’t have to deplete your savings or resort to credit cards with potentially high-interest rates.

2. Upgrade Opportunities

With a financing plan, you can acquire the latest technology without waiting to save up the entire purchase price. Individual needs may change, especially for students and professionals in fast-paced industries. Having the latest laptop can significantly enhance productivity and efficiency.

3. Building Credit History

Making regular payments on a financing plan can help you build or improve your credit score. This positive behavior demonstrates your ability to manage debt responsibly, which can be beneficial for future financial needs.

Disadvantages of Financing an Apple Laptop

While financing has its advantages, you must also consider potential downsides:

1. Interest Rates

Some financing plans may have high-interest rates, which can make your purchase substantially more expensive over time. It’s crucial to consider the total cost of the laptop when accounting for interest.

2. Debt Management

Financing, while it can ease immediate financial pressure, adds to your monthly expenses. If not carefully managed, this can result in mounting debt and financial strain.

3. Hidden Fees

Some financing options may include hidden fees that aren’t immediately apparent. Always read the fine print and understand all associated costs before finalizing the financing agreement.

Tips for Financing Your Apple Laptop

If you decide to proceed with financing, here are a few tips to help you make informed decisions:

1. Assess Your Budget

Before committing, evaluate your financial situation and determine what monthly payment you can realistically afford without straining your budget. This helps prevent overextending yourself financially.

2. Research Financing Options

Investigate various financing options available in the market. Compare interest rates, payment terms, and any potential fees associated with each option to find the best fit for you.

3. Read the Fine Print

Always review the terms and conditions of your financing agreement. Ensure you fully understand the repayment schedule, interest rates, and any penalties associated with missed payments or early repayment.

4. Consider Buying Refurbished

If financing is still out of reach, you might want to consider Apple’s certified refurbished laptops. These come with a warranty and are significantly cheaper than brand-new models, allowing you to enjoy the quality of an Apple laptop without financing.

What is the impact of my credit score on financing an Apple laptop?

Your credit score plays a significant role in determining your eligibility for financing an Apple laptop. Lenders use your credit score to assess your creditworthiness and ability to repay the borrowed amount. A higher credit score generally results in more favorable financing terms, including lower interest rates and higher loan amounts, while a lower score may lead to higher rates or even disqualification from financing options.

It’s a good idea to check your credit score before applying for financing. If your score is lower than expected, consider taking steps to improve it before seeking financing. Making timely payments on current debts, reducing credit utilization, and avoiding new hard inquiries can help raise your score over time, making it easier to access financing options for your Apple laptop.
